Gravel biking around Kymmen offers access to the natural landscapes of Värmland, characterized by extensive forests, numerous lakes, and rolling hills. The region provides a network of unpaved roads and forest paths, ideal for no traffic gravel bike trails. These routes allow riders to explore the tranquil environment away from busy roads, with terrain suitable for various skill levels.

Best no traffic gravel bike trails around Kymmen

  • The most popular no traffic gravel bike trail is Lake Uddenheden – Lake View loop from Gräsmarks kyrka, a 21.1 miles (34.0 km) trail that takes 1 hour 59 minutes to complete. This moderate route offers scenic views of Lake Uddenheden.
  • Another top favourite among local gravel bikers is Lake Uddenheden – Benches by the Gravel Road loop from Gräsmarks kyrka, a moderate 19.7 miles (31.7 km) path. This trail features varied terrain through forested areas and along the lake, with opportunities for rest stops.
  • Local gravel bikers also love the Västra Råtjärnen – Lake Uddenheden loop from Gräsmarks kyrka, a 36.5 miles (58.8 km) trail leading through deep forests and past several lakes, often completed in about 3 hours 32 minutes.

Frequently Asked Questions

How many no-traffic gravel bike trails are available around Kymmen?

This guide features 4 dedicated no-traffic gravel bike trails around Kymmen. These routes offer a fantastic way to explore the tranquil Värmland landscape away from cars.

What is the best time of year to ride the no-traffic gravel trails around Kymmen?

The Värmland region, where Kymmen is located, is beautiful throughout the warmer months. Spring and autumn offer pleasant temperatures and vibrant scenery, while summer provides longer daylight hours. Winter gravel cycling is possible, but trail conditions may vary due to snow and ice, so always check local conditions.

Are there options for different skill levels on these no-traffic gravel trails?

Yes, the trails cater to various skill levels. While all routes are generally suitable for gravel biking, you'll find options ranging from moderate to difficult. For a challenging ride, consider the Västra Råtjärnen – Lake Uddenheden loop from Gräsmarks kyrka, which covers nearly 59 km with significant elevation gain.
